201192 pts
91-93. Barrel sample. This wine's concentrated tannins match the sweet fruit and ripe acidity. It shows structure and density, with its blackberry flavor already showing well.
-
200994 pts
93-95 Barrel sample. A firm wine, with great juiciness, ripeness, showing the freshness of the year as well as ripe fruits.
